Ayamye is the documentary about the Village Bike Project : In Ghana, West Africa, a rural village eagerly awaits a shipment of recycled bicycles from the United States. Inspiring, determined, resourceful, individuals let us into their daily lives in a...

the Pedal Pals bike donation on June 30th was a huge success, especially in bringing the community together! P2P fixed 83 bikes which were donated to children and adults in Spokane County. SCOPE gave new helmets to the folks who received bikes. KHQ promoted...
